This drug is a fixed-dose combination of five antibiotics—moxifloxacin, isoniazid, rifampicin, pyrazinamide, and ethambutol—used in the treatment of active tuberculosis (TB), particularly in cases where multidrug-resistant TB or specific resistance patterns are present. Each component has a distinct mechanism of action targeting Mycobacterium tuberculosis: - **Moxifloxacin** is a fluoroquinolone that inhibits bacterial DNA gyrase and topoisomerase IV, interfering with DNA replication. - **Isoniazid** inhibits the synthesis of mycolic acids essential for the mycobacterial cell wall. - **Rifampicin** inhibits DNA-dependent RNA polymerase in bacterial cells. - **Pyrazinamide** disrupts membrane transport and energy production within M. tuberculosis under acidic conditions. - **Ethambutol** impairs cell wall synthesis by inhibiting arabinosyl transferases. This combination regimen may be used as an alternative to standard first-line therapy (HRZE) or as part of regimens for drug-resistant TB when indicated[1][3][4]. The addition of moxifloxacin can enhance bactericidal activity and help suppress resistance emergence[5]. The regimen's use should be guided by susceptibility testing and clinical guidelines.
